My wife and I have always looked at life as a series of adventures. Some good, some bad, some exciting, some…not so much. Well, our adventure with the Lucid Motors’ ordering process came to an end yesterday. After 163 days, I was able to pick up our car at the Seattle Service Center. This adventure was certainly an up and down roller coaster ride. At times we were flying high on the excitement of ordering a luxury technological marvel that is absolutely beautiful. These highs included watching various reviews rant and rave on YouTube and in the press, reading the various positive posts on this forum, seeing the car in person at the Denver Studio and test driving it at the Seattle Studio. However, each high was followed by a low as we crashed and burned when each of the Lucid issues came tumbling out as being reported in this forum and the press. I not only refer to the fit and trim issues or the various software issues, the braking and bricking issues or the tax rebate issue, but also the production hell issues, the firing and replacing of a number of executives, and the depression which sets in watching all of the Bears Workshop videos showing no cars being delivered for many weeks. Sigh! This was compounded by Lucid Motors’ dogma of not making any comments addressing these issues, keeping their customer base totally in the dark. Apparently, their management listens to the lawyers and are keeping their mouths shut. Not the way I would do it but it is their company….
Throughout this adventure, I must say that the communications with my corporate DA, Jessie, and my Seattle DA, Joshua, have been outstanding. Each always returned phone calls and emails promptly and were informative, friendly and downright excited when good news was shared. Case in point, in reviewing the email strings I had with Jessie, I counted 23 times she emailed me…Wow! And most of those emails were her just reaching out to me. When Joshua called the other day to schedule my delivery, he was as excited as I was. How great is that!
Anyway, as this adventure comes to an end, a new adventure rushes to take its place. Our AGT is chomping at the bit, anxious to take us to new places and experiences. Hopefully, most of them will be great!
